Please merge msttcorefonts 3.6 from Debian. That version was released over 2 years ago.
This update request was originally requested in bug 1607535 but that bug was split.
Changes since Ubuntu's current version 3.4+nmu1ubuntu2 :
msttcorefonts (3.6) unstable; urgency=medium
* Add Turkish translation, thanks Mert Dirik (closes: #757868).
* Update to policy 3.9.6, no changes.
-- Thijs Kinkhorst Thu, 16 Oct 2014 05:52:57 +0000
msttcorefonts (3.5) unstable; urgency=low
* Mark Multi-Arch: foreign, thanks Scott Ritchie, Daniel Hartwig
(closes: #700684).
* Switch to debhelper 9. Update for policy 3.9.4 (no changes).
* Use maintscript support in dh_installdeb rather than writing out
